10 gallon gas tank?
OK I just got my car a week ago, and I filled her up just today. I only put 8 gallons in and the fuel guage read almost full! Is my fuel tank only 10 gallons??

Full tank =16ish gallons
Full on gas gauge= 11ish gallons
If you top off your tank your fuel gauge will probably be well past F. It has been in every 3rd gen of mine. Why don't you top off your tank and find out?

My gauge reads from the Empty tickmark (when the needle aligns with E, I'm OUT - engine dies) up to ~1/8 tank above Full. The 1/2 mark is really ~1/3 tank and the 3/4 mark is really only about 1/2 on my car, at least.
If I run my tank dry enough to kill the engine (only happened twice...), I can only fit in about 14.8 gallons. I think the shape of the tank is a little strange with the internal baffles. Maybe they trap air?
